// Test batch replayer with DeleteRange
db2 := NewTable(NewMemoryDatabase(), prefix)
for _, entry := range entries {
db2.Put(entry.key, entry.value)
}
batch2 := db2.NewBatch()
batch2.Put([]byte{0x07, 0x08}, []byte{0x10, 0x11})
batch2.DeleteRange([]byte{0x01, 0x02}, []byte{0x05, 0x06})
batch2.Delete([]byte{0xff, 0xff, 0x03})
// Replay into another batch (tests tableReplayer.DeleteRange via batch-to-batch)
batch3 := db2.NewBatch()
if err := batch2.Replay(batch3); err != nil {
t.Fatalf("Failed to replay batch with DeleteRange: %v", err)
}
if err := batch3.Write(); err != nil {
t.Fatalf("Failed to write replayed batch: %v", err)
}
// Keys in range [0x01,0x02 .. 0x05,0x06) should be deleted
for _, key := range [][]byte{{0x01, 0x02}, {0x03, 0x04}} {
if _, err := db2.Get(key); err == nil {
t.Fatalf("Key %x should be deleted after replayed DeleteRange", key)
}
}
// Key 0x05,0x06 should still exist (exclusive end)
if _, err := db2.Get([]byte{0x05, 0x06}); err != nil {
t.Fatalf("Key 0x0506 should exist (exclusive end): %v", err)
}
// New key should exist
if _, err := db2.Get([]byte{0x07, 0x08}); err != nil {
t.Fatalf("Key 0x0708 should exist after replay: %v", err)
}
// Deleted single key should be gone
if _, err := db2.Get([]byte{0xff, 0xff, 0x03}); err == nil {
t.Fatal("Key 0xffff03 should be deleted after replay")
}
// Replay into a testReplayer to verify prefix stripping
r2 := &testReplayer{}
batch2.Replay(r2)
if len(r2.delRanges) != 1 {
t.Fatalf("Expected 1 DeleteRange in replay, got %d", len(r2.delRanges))
}
if !bytes.Equal(r2.delRanges[0][0], []byte{0x01, 0x02}) {
t.Fatalf("DeleteRange start mismatch: want=%x, got=%x", []byte{0x01, 0x02}, r2.delRanges[0][0])
}
if !bytes.Equal(r2.delRanges[0][1], []byte{0x05, 0x06}) {
t.Fatalf("DeleteRange end mismatch: want=%x, got=%x", []byte{0x05, 0x06}, r2.delRanges[0][1])
}
